What is Restrictive Procedure Summary

The Oklahoma Restrictive Procedure Usage Summary is a healthcare form used by case managers and alternative group home providers to document and report intrusive procedures utilized on service recipients monthly.

What is the Oklahoma Restrictive Procedure Usage Summary?

The Oklahoma Restrictive Procedure Usage Summary serves as a crucial tool in documenting restrictive procedures used on service recipients. This form, essential for groups such as alternative group home providers and case managers, ensures accurate tracking and adherence to behavioral intervention standards.
Defined as a healthcare form, the Oklahoma Restrictive Procedure Usage Summary plays a significant role in documenting incidents related to behavioral health. Its usage extends beyond just compliance; it fosters accountability and consistency in the application of behavioral interventions.

Purpose and Benefits of the Oklahoma Restrictive Procedure Usage Summary

The primary purpose of this form is to ensure compliance with the standards set forth by the Statewide Behavior Review Committee (SBRC). By implementing structured reporting, the form provides numerous benefits, including enhanced tracking of interventions used and a more transparent approach to behavioral management.
Utilizing the Oklahoma healthcare form not only helps in documenting incidents accurately but also contributes to a safer environment for service recipients. The clear and organized nature of the information promotes effective oversight and minimizes risks associated with restrictive procedures.

Key Features of the Oklahoma Restrictive Procedure Usage Summary

This form is designed with several key features that facilitate easy completion and accurate reporting. Input fields are provided for capturing essential information, including case manager details and specific intervention types employed during an incident.
Additionally, checkboxes within the form allow for quick identification of the measures used, and there is a clear expectation for monthly completion. This requirement helps maintain thorough documentation for ongoing compliance and oversight.

Who Needs the Oklahoma Restrictive Procedure Usage Summary?

The Oklahoma Restrictive Procedure Usage Summary is utilized primarily by alternative group home providers and case managers. These professionals are responsible for implementing behavioral strategies and must document their actions in accordance with state regulations.
In addition to these primary users, regulatory bodies and other stakeholders involved in behavioral health oversight also rely on the accurate completion of this form to ensure appropriate practices are followed.
